John Cale
Alert

John Cale is a Welsh musician, composer, and producer who has made significant contributions to the music world. Born in 1942, Cale rose to fame as a founding member of the influential rock band The Velvet Underground in the 1960s. He played multiple instruments for the band and was known for his avant-garde approach to music.

After leaving The Velvet Underground, Cale embarked on a successful solo career, releasing numerous albums that showcased his eclectic style blending rock, classical, and experimental music. His work as a solo artist has been praised for its innovation and boundary-pushing creativity.

In addition to his solo work, Cale has collaborated with a wide range of artists across different genres, further solidifying his reputation as a versatile and talented musician. He has also worked as a producer for artists such as Patti Smith and Nico.

Throughout his career, John Cale has received critical acclaim and recognition for his musical accomplishments. He has been in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ame as a member of The Velvet Underground and continues to be an influential figure in the music industry.

Overall, John Cale's career is marked by his fearless experimentation and willingness to push the boundaries of traditional music genres. His unique style and innovative approach have cemented his legacy as one of the most important figures in contemporary music.
